In accounting, there are two words that may be heard. They are the yield and coupon rate. Both of these words are different in their meaning and how they are used when talking about investments. However, they are related to one another, but they are not synonyms for each other. Instead, the coupon rate refers to the amount of the interest that has been stated for a bond.
